Glendale, California Climate and Weather
Current Weather in Glendale
In the month of December, Glendale experiences an average high temperature of 69 degrees Fahrenheit. Low temperaturs in December are usually about 48 degrees with an average rainfall of 1.91 inches. The seasonal climate varies in Glendale with daytime temperatures averaging 84 degrees in the summer, and 69 degrees in the winter months. Visitors can also expect Glendale to receive an average of 2.97 inches of rainfall per/month during winter months and 0.15 inches of rainfall per/month in the summer months. The temperature has been known to get as high as 110 degrees in the summer and as low as 24 degrees in the winter so visitors planning a vacation to Glendale should check the weather forecast to determine proper attire prior to departure. A. S. Bradford House - Placentia, The A. S. Bradford House, which is also referred to as The Bradford House, is a historic home in Placentia, California. It was the home of Albert Summer Bradford, who founded Placentia by arranging for establishment of a water tank along the railway. Homes and businesses within a one mile radius could get water.

Adamson House - Malibu, Adamson House, which is also referred to as Vaquero Hill, is a historic house and gardens in Malibu, California that has been called the "Taj Mahal of Tile" due to its extensive use of decorative ceramic tiles created by the Malibu Potteries. The house was built in 1930 for Rhoda Rindge Adamson and Merritt Huntley Adamson, based on a Mediterranean Revival design by Stiles O. Clements of the architectural firm of Morgan, Walls & Clements.

Anaheim Convention Center - Anaheim, Anaheim Convention Center is a major convention center in Anaheim, California. It is located across from the Disneyland Resort on Katella Avenue. Much of the Anaheim Convention Center has been renovated in recent years with state-of-the-art facilities. The basketball arena, fronting Katella Avenue, was opened in July 1967, while the convention hall behind it opened to business shortly afterward. Since then, the convention hall has undergone three major expansions, and currently encloses over 800,000 square feet of floor space.
